The key to formatting a novel page is simplicity and clarity. Use a standard font, say size 12. Have margins of 1 inch. Space lines by 1.5 or 2. And organize your text into paragraphs that flow smoothly. Also, make sure the page looks balanced and not too crowded.
For formatting a novel page, you need to consider a few things. First, decide on a readable font like Times New Roman or Arial. Set the margins to around one inch on each side. Use double-spacing for lines to make it easy on the eyes. And break the text into paragraphs of a reasonable length.

Well, for a one-page novel synopsis, focus on the core elements. Mention the genre, the protagonist's goal, and the obstacles they face. Use active voice and avoid excessive detail. End with a hint of the story's climax or conclusion.
Proper novel formatting involves starting each chapter on a new page. Use a consistent style for dialogue and description. Also, think about including page numbers and a title page with relevant information.
The key to formatting a completed novel is simplicity and clarity. Use a standard font like Times New Roman or Arial. Double-space the text and start each new chapter on a new page. Use italics or bold for emphasis sparingly.
